Output 8ee4dc550751dc06b413b9898afc29b128cc4aa209d5695a0f2069b48248f4e1:53

value
1026640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adbacdf610141e304602022b312ba0c54079684e OP_EQUAL
address
3HXcc8uW3UpW2DgHRCTyUPYtTD7Df88RyB
transaction
8ee4dc550751dc06b413b9898afc29b128cc4aa209d5695a0f2069b48248f4e1